Radius standard ports are 1812 and 1813 for authentication and
accounting respectively, it's possible that you might need to use the
older ports of 1645 and 1646.
Be sure to use ISA 2003 or later. Previous versions would not proxy
authentication requests to a two-factor authentication server. Now it
does, and as a plus validates membership in AD first, so if you delete
the user in AD, you're done.
